Some unsportsmanlike Kansas City Chiefs fans, still reeling from their team’s loss in Super Bowl 59, have taken their frustrations to a petty and harmful level by targeting the restaurant owned by Del Johnson, mother of Philadelphia Eagles safety C.J. Gardner-Johnson.

Gardner-Johnson played a pivotal role in the Eagles’ dominant 40-22 victory over the Chiefs, earning his first Super Bowl ring in the process. Despite his stellar performance — contributing three tackles in the game — some Chiefs fans, unable to handle the loss, have resorted to leaving fake negative reviews for Del’s Kings Grill restaurant in Rockledge, Florida.

This childish retaliation, noted by Dov Kleiman and others on social media, is not only unfair but also threatens the livelihood of a hardworking woman who had no involvement in the game. As sports fans, it’s understandable to feel upset after a loss, but attempting to destroy someone’s business over a game is a low blow. Thankfully, many people are stepping up to counter this negativity by leaving five-star reviews for Kings Grill and showing their support for Del.
This Super Bowl win also marked a major personal redemption for Gardner-Johnson. After a crushing loss to the Chiefs in Super Bowl 57, where his Eagles team came up short, he finally avenged that defeat with a near-perfect performance in Super Bowl 59. After spending a season with the Detroit Lions, Gardner-Johnson returned to the Eagles, and his loyalty was rewarded with a Super Bowl ring. His victory is a testament to his resilience, and a sweet revenge for a heartbreaking past loss.
